HB1111In Committee

Amends TCA Title 8; Title 16; Title 37; Title 39; Title 40 and Title 41.

Tennessee HB1111 mandates that local community corrections advisory boards submit their annual reports on the progress of community corrections programs to the county legislative body by February 1 each year. This bill affects local community corrections programs and their oversight by requiring timely reporting to county authorities. The key provision establishes a specific deadline for these reports, enhancing accountability and transparency in community corrections efforts.
